Descripción
A large brush with a tapering wooden handle and bristles bound with wire onto a circular or oval base. It is marked 'A. Pound' and there is red paint at the top of the handle. The brush is part of the Rumble Collection, and belonged to the donor's father. It dates from circa 1910. This type of brush was used for painting and varnishing.

Historia del archivo
MERL 'Handwritten accession' form (Museum of English Rural Life) – 'Standard museum name: BRUSHES // Accession number: 95/46/1–3 // … // Recorder: JMB // Date: 21.2.95 // Description: Three large brushes with tapering wooden handles and bristles bound with wire onto a circular or oval base. // (1) No inscription 32.5 cm long // (2) [sketch] (2 marks) 29.0 cm long // (3) A. POUND Red paint at top of handle 24.0 cm long // Associated information: 95/46/1–18 // These brushes were owned by Mr. Rumble’s father // They would have been used for painting and varnishing // Date: c. 1910 // Some are as new – some are used.’
